What JoinSecret Does
JoinSecret is a startup deals marketplace founded in April 2019 by Jean-Loup Karst. The platform aggregates verified discounts, free credits, and extended trials from SaaS vendors and presents them to startup founders through a freemium model:
- Free tier: Access to ~337 deals (about 60% of their catalog)
- Premium tier: $149/year for full access to ~583 deals total
- White-label product: Sold to VCs and accelerators as a perks platform for portfolio companies
JoinSecret also has an affiliate program (30% recurring commission) and a community of 20,000+ founders.
JoinSecret Pricing in 2026
The full pricing breakdown:
| Plan | Cost | Deals Accessible |
|---|---|---|
| Free | $0 | ~337 deals |
| Premium (annual) | $149/year | ~583 deals (all) |
| Premium (lifetime) | Sometimes $149 one-time via promo | All deals forever |
The lifetime deal at $149 occasionally appears as a promotional offer through deal sites like Lifetimo. If you can find it, the lifetime version is significantly better value than the annual subscription.
What Reviews Actually Say
This is where the picture gets complicated. JoinSecret has polarized reviews across review platforms:
Positive Reviews
Founders who had good experiences typically mention:
- Real savings (one user reported $20K saved in Year 1)
- Direct vendor relationships some deals are not available elsewhere
- Useful for EU-based startups specifically
- Clean, well-designed interface
Negative Reviews
The negative reviews follow a consistent pattern:
1. Unauthorized renewal charges. Multiple Trustpilot users report being charged for annual renewal after attempting to cancel. The pattern is consistent enough across reviews that it appears systemic, not isolated.
2. Cancellation flow issues. Several users report that the cancellation process either does not work, requires emailing support, or processes the cancellation but still charges the renewal.
3. Refund refusals. When users notice the unauthorized charge, refund requests are often denied. JoinSecret support cites their terms of service.
4. Email spam. Users report continued marketing emails after unsubscribing.
5. Some deals do not work. A subset of users report claiming deals that turned out to be expired, no longer valid, or with different terms than advertised.
The Trustpilot rating sits in a "mixed" category — neither overwhelmingly positive nor negative, but the negative reviews tend to be detailed billing complaints rather than vague dissatisfaction.

How to Cancel JoinSecret (If You Need To)
If you have a JoinSecret subscription and want to cancel based on the billing concerns:
- 1Log in to your JoinSecret account at joinsecret.com
- 2Navigate to billing settings — usually under "Account" or "Profile"
- 3Click "Cancel subscription" — make sure you receive an email confirmation
- 4If no email arrives within 24 hours, email support directly with your account email and request explicit cancellation confirmation in writing
- 5Set a calendar reminder for your renewal date to verify you are not charged
- 6If you are charged anyway, dispute the transaction with your bank as "subscription not authorized" — banks usually side with consumers in these cases
Document everything in screenshots. Multiple users on Trustpilot report this is necessary to protect themselves.
